You are always in control and can move at your own pace. ## **What is Breathwork** Breathwork is a structured breathing practice that helps regulate your nervous system. It allows your body to release stored stress, improve mental clarity, and shift out of a constant state of overwhelm or tension. You may feel physical sensations during the session such as tingling, warmth, or changes in body temperature. Emotional release can also happen. This is normal and part of how the body processes stress. ## **Who This Is For** This session is for you if: • You feel stressed, burned out, or mentally overloaded • You have trouble slowing down or relaxing • You feel disconnected or “off” • You want a reset without overcomplicating the process ## **What to Bring** • Comfortable clothing • Yoga mat or something to lie on • Water • A sweater, hoodie, or blanket (your body temperature may change) • Optional: eye mask or small pillow ## **Important Notes / Contraindications** Avoid heavy meals at least 60 minutes before the session. This session may not be suitable if you have: • Epilepsy or seizure disorders • Detached retina or glaucoma • Uncontrolled high blood pressure • Serious cardiovascular conditions or history of heart attack • Pregnancy • B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, or recent psychiatric hospitalization • History of stroke, aneurysm, or neurological conditions If you’re unsure, please reach out before booking. ## **About the Facilitator** Alejandra Miranda (Aleximir) is a somatic breathwork practitioner and emotional wellness coach with a background in psychology and high-performance environments. Where to Find Workshops in Miami
Miami's sprawling landscape presents distinct flavors for workshop seekers, each neighborhood offering a unique environment for learning and creativity. For the artistically inclined or tech-savvy, Wynwood is an absolute must. Amidst its iconic Wynwood Walls and numerous galleries, you'll find workshops ranging from street art techniques to coding bootcamps and graphic design. The district's edgy, industrial-chic vibe fosters innovation and creative expression, making it a dynamic place to learn. If professional development and business acumen are your focus, Brickell and Downtown Miami are the epicenters. With soaring skyscrapers and the bustling Brickell City Centre, this area hosts workshops on finance, marketing, real estate, and entrepreneurship. It’s perfect for networking with Miami's business elite and staying ahead in your field. The energy here is undeniably driven and forward-thinking. For wellness, culinary arts, or photography, look no further than South Beach and its surrounding Miami Beach areas. Along Ocean Drive and near Lincoln Road, you can find beach yoga workshops, healthy cooking classes, or photography sessions capturing the iconic Art Deco architecture and stunning sunrises. The relaxed, scenic environment is ideal for activities that promote well-being and visual artistry. Finally, for a deep dive into culture and tradition, Little Havana offers authentic workshops in cigar rolling, salsa dancing, and Cuban cuisine, providing an immersive experience on Calle Ocho.

What are the best times to attend workshops in Miami?
Workshops in Miami are frequently scheduled on weekday evenings, typically starting after 6 PM, and throughout the day on weekends, especially Saturdays. This timing allows for participation around typical work schedules. Some full-day or multi-day retreats might be held during the week.
How should I handle parking and transportation for workshops in Miami?
Transportation varies by neighborhood. In areas like Brickell and Downtown, the Metromover is an excellent, free option, though parking garages are plentiful but can be costly. For Wynwood or South Beach, ride-sharing services are convenient, or plan for street parking using apps like PayByPhone. Always check the venue's specific recommendations.
What should I wear to a workshop in Miami?
Comfort is key! Dress casually and comfortably, keeping Miami's warm climate in mind. If you're attending an art or cooking workshop, consider wearing clothes you don't mind getting a little messy. For wellness or movement-based workshops, appropriate activewear is recommended.
Are there indoor or outdoor workshop options in Miami?
While most workshops are held indoors in air-conditioned spaces, especially during Miami's hot and humid summer months, outdoor options exist. You might find outdoor photography workshops in South Beach, plein air painting sessions in Coconut Grove, or beach yoga workshops when the weather is pleasant, typically from November to April.
How does Miami's climate affect workshops throughout the year?
Miami's climate means air conditioning is a must for indoor workshops year-round, especially from May to October. The mild, dry winter months (November to April) are ideal for any outdoor components, like a walking tour or an open-air art session. Always be prepared for sudden rain showers, even outside of hurricane season.
